The Residential Assistant plays a key role in supporting adults with mental illness who are living in community-based housing in Hilo. As a Residential Assistant, you help residents build daily living skills, maintain housing stability, and move toward greater independence—all within a safe, respectful, recovery-oriented environment. This role is hands-on, relationship-driven, and deeply rooted in community. Residential Assistants work as part of a team to create a home where residents feel welcomed, supported, and encouraged as they navigate recovery at their own pace. The Residential Assistant serves as a consistent mentor and support to residents, assisting with everyday skills such as cooking, personal care, communication, problem-solving, and navigating relationships with peers. Residential Assistants help maintain a clean, healthy, and safe household, support routines, and model respectful, appropriate behavior within the home and community. Residential Assistants also plan and support social, recreational, educational, and vocational activities that align with residents’ interests and goals. When safety concerns or crises arise, the Residential Assistant responds calmly and according to Mental Health Kokua policies, ensuring incidents are reported and documented accurately. In collaboration with case managers and the treatment team, the Residential Assistant supports residents in working toward service plan goals and documents services provided through timely, accurate clinical notes. As appropriate to the level of care, Residential Assistants observe residents’ self-administration of medication and document adherence per policy. At its core, the Residential Assistant role is grounded in recovery. Residential Assistants approach residents with dignity and respect, recognizing that recovery is not linear and that growth happens through experience, setbacks, and learning. The Residential Assistant supports residents in building strengths, confidence, and self-direction—without judgment and without rushing the process. Residential Assistants participate in clinical supervision and ongoing training to ensure services remain ethical, culturally responsive, and aligned with evidence-based practices and Mental Health Kokua’s mission.
